One of the most efficient ways to burn calories and build muscle is through High-Intensity Interval Training (HIIT). This method alternates between short bursts of intense activity and periods of rest or lower-intensity exercise. Imagine sprinting like a cheetah for 30 seconds, then taking a breather while you catch your breath. This not only keeps your heart rate up but also torches calories long after your workout is over!
If you want to add some variety, consider incorporating strength training into your routine. Lifting weights not only builds muscle but also boosts your metabolism. Think of your muscles as little engines burning fuel even when you’re at rest. A structured plan could look something like this:
Day | Workout |
---|---|
Monday | Upper Body Strength |
Wednesday | Lower Body Strength |
Friday | HIIT Cardio |

Nutrition for Optimal Performance
When it comes to achieving your fitness goals, nutrition plays a pivotal role that often gets overlooked. Imagine your body as a high-performance vehicle; without the right fuel, it simply won’t run at its best. To maximize your training efforts, you need to focus on a balanced diet that not only supports your workouts but also aids in recovery. This means incorporating a variety of nutrients to keep your engine running smoothly.
Start by ensuring you have a solid intake of protein, which is essential for muscle repair and growth. Aim for lean sources such as chicken, fish, beans, and legumes. Additionally, don’t forget about carbohydrates, which serve as your body’s primary energy source. Whole grains, fruits, and vegetables should be your go-to options, as they provide the necessary energy to power through those tough training sessions.
Moreover, hydration is key. Water helps transport nutrients and keeps your body functioning optimally. Consider incorporating electrolyte-rich drinks post-workout to replenish what you’ve lost. To make meal planning easier, here’s a quick sample of a daily meal plan:
Meal | Food Options |
---|---|
Breakfast | Oatmeal with berries and a scoop of protein powder |
Lunch | Grilled chicken salad with mixed greens and quinoa |
Dinner | Baked salmon with sweet potatoes and steamed broccoli |
Snacks | Greek yogurt with honey or a handful of nuts |
Finally, remember that consistency is crucial. Stick to your nutrition plan, listen to your body, and adjust as needed. With the right fuel, you’ll not only perform better but also recover faster, ensuring that you stay on track to achieve those quick fitness results!
